Why I provide at-home pet euthanasia

I've known I wanted to be a veterinarian since I was only three years old, sadly after my own cat was hit by a car. I learned then that only a vet could have helped my kitty, which started a lifelong journey dedicated to saving animals, and a special passion for providing a peaceful passing surrounded by loved ones. Providing in-home euthanasia affords me the ability to share the greatest last gift we can give our pets in the comfort of their own surroundings; it is absolutely my greatest privilege as a veterinarian to support the pets and their families through this transition.
